Output f3a20187d33edd5defa89c66e1b799f3e563dc813182ddbe2ea446287357602d:0

value
1514696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5388095d189a09265af162a60a056898a1bcae4b OP_EQUAL
address
39JgyTDGHJLDYF9U9Ao8pqee7jwnpeeMjV
transaction
f3a20187d33edd5defa89c66e1b799f3e563dc813182ddbe2ea446287357602d
spent
true